What is electricity and how is it related to the movement of electrons?

Electricity is a form of energy that is created by the movement of electrons through a conductor, such as a wire. Electrons are negatively charged particles that flow in a circuit, creating an electric current. This movement of electrons is what powers electrical devices and allows for the transmission of energy.

How is the movement of electrons in a conductor related to the formation of magnetic field?

When electrons move through a conductor, they create a flow of electrical current. This flow of current generates a magnetic field around the conductor in accordance with Ampere's law. The strength of the magnetic field is directly related to the magnitude of the current and the distance from the conductor.

Why is electrical energy is a kind of kinetic energy?

Electrical energy is a form of kinetic energy because it involves the movement of charged particles, such as electrons, through a conductive material. This movement of charges creates current flow and is the basis for electrical energy to power devices and perform work.
